91 S5 turbo swap (Help Please)

I know theres alot of this questions that has been asked on here but I'm new here and don't really understand this forum thing

I have a 91 n/a fc3s the engine went out. I was looking into engine swap and thinking about the REW motor but i know theres alot of work needed to go into it. Then i was looking on ebay and found some S5 turbo motor with coils and trans and everything and i was wonder if this would be a complete drop in? or would it take a few changes? i wouldnt be surprised that it would need modifying

Jdm Mazda Rx7 13B-T Engine S5 Jdm 13BT S4 Engine FC 13B-T Engine | eBay

89 92 MAZDA RX7 FC 13BTTURBO ENGINE JDM MAZDA RX-7 13B FC3S TURBO ROTORY ENGINE | eBay

These are the two im looking at and they seem great but im not sure if this is good or in running condition...etc.

If there are things please tell me in clear detail if possible. I have experience with working on classic muscle cars but not much with these rx7's. I love my car and if i dont figure something out then ill lose my car

There are no longer kits formally made at the time of this post, however there are companies from time to time that do make available non turbo to Turbo Kits. Because most of these companies stop building the kits, or go out of business in short time, it is impossible to keep active links for them.

Most people that turbo a non turbo make their own kits:
Using the stock TII turbo, exhaust manifold with spacer, NA intakes and NA ECU:

All great information. ^

'Japan2LA' is a reputable JDM engine importer on this forum. Send him a PM for a known running engine.

I ordered a JDM engine from some "no-name" company years ago. The engine arrived and needed to be rebuilt. :-/
